Essential Ingredients for the Perfect Southwest Chicken Salad

Making a delicious Southwest chicken salad begins with picking the right ingredients. The ingredients you choose will affect the flavor and health of this summer favorite.

Fresh Produce Components

The heart of a great Southwest chicken salad is its fresh produce. Romaine lettuce adds a nice crunch and health benefits. Your salad will burst with flavor from these ingredients:

  • Crisp romaine lettuce
  • Sweet corn kernels
  • Ripe cherry tomatoes
  • Diced red onions
  • Colorful bell peppers

Protein and Legume Elements

Adding protein makes your salad a full meal. Black beans add plant-based protein and a deep, earthy taste that goes well with chicken.

  • Grilled chicken breast
  • Protein-packed black beans
  • Optional quinoa for extra nutrition

Dressing Base Ingredients

The dressing is the star of your Southwest chicken salad. Creamy avocado is a great base, adding richness and healthy fats. Your dressing should mix tangy and spicy for that true Southwest flavor.

  • Ripe avocado
  • Greek yogurt
  • Fresh lime juice
  • Cilantro
  • Chipotle peppers

Mastering the Creamy Avocado Cilantro Dressing

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Q8FUusfGzX0

To make a perfect Southwest chicken salad, you need a special dressing. Your creamy avocado cilantro ranch dressing will turn a simple salad into a flavor blast. It captures the heart of Southwest cuisine.

For a top-notch ranch dressing, pick fresh, quality ingredients. Ripe avocados make a rich base. Fresh cilantro adds a zesty kick that wakes up your taste buds. Greek yogurt brings tangy richness and a smooth texture that sticks to your salad.

  • Fresh cilantro: Choose bright green leaves for maximum flavor
  • Ripe avocados: Select fruits that yield slightly when gently pressed
  • Greek yogurt: Opt for full-fat versions for maximum creaminess
  • Lime juice: Adds essential brightness and prevents avocado browning

To make your dressing, blend ripe avocados with chopped cilantro, Greek yogurt, lime juice, and a pinch of salt. Add garlic powder or cumin for a Southwest twist.

Pro tip: Make your cilantro ranch dressing just before serving. This keeps its color bright and flavor fresh. The creamy avocado and zesty cilantro will make your salad a summer hit.

Grilled Chicken Marinade Techniques

Creating the perfect grilled chicken for your Southwest salad is more than just grilling. The right marinade and preparation can make your chicken amazing. It will be full of flavors that match your salad perfectly.

Mastering grilled chicken means knowing how to season and marinate. Your Southwest chicken needs bold spices. These spices should capture the essence of regional cuisine.

Spice Blend Combinations

A great Southwest spice mix for grilled chicken includes:

  • Chili powder for heat
  • Cumin for earthiness
  • Smoked paprika for depth
  • Garlic powder for punch
  • Dried oregano for complexity

Marination Time Guidelines

The secret to tender, flavorful grilled chicken is marination. Aim for these timeframes:

  1. Minimum: 30 minutes
  2. Ideal: 2-4 hours
  3. Maximum: 12 hours
"Patience in marinating transforms good chicken into great chicken." - Culinary Wisdom

Cooking Temperature Tips

Grilled chicken needs precision. Use a meat thermometer to check if it's 165°F inside. Let it rest for 5-10 minutes after grilling to keep juices in.

Pro tip: For Southwest-style grilled chicken, try a quick char on high heat. Then, cook it indirectly to keep it moist and get those perfect grill marks.

Southwest Chicken Salad Assembly Guide

Making the perfect southwest chicken salad is all about layering and picking the right ingredients. It's about putting together flavors and textures in a way that makes every bite a delight.

Begin with a bed of fresh romaine or mixed greens. These greens give your salad a crunchy base. They support the other ingredients well.

  • Choose a vibrant green mix for maximum nutrition
  • Wash and dry greens thoroughly before assembling
  • Tear leaves into bite-sized pieces for easy eating

Then, add your protein. Use grilled or roasted southwest chicken, cut into slices or cubes. Spread it out over the greens. The chicken is the main attraction of your salad.

LayerIngredient SuggestionsRecommended Quantity
BaseRomaine, Spinach, Mixed Greens2-3 cups
ProteinGrilled Chicken, Shredded Chicken4-6 oz
VegetablesBlack Beans, Corn, Tomatoes1/2 cup each

Finally, add colorful veggies like black beans, corn, and diced tomatoes. They make your salad look good and add nutrients. Add cheese, tortilla strips, or cilantro for extra taste and texture.

Pro tip: Always add dressing just before serving to maintain ingredient crispness and prevent soggy greens.

Make-Ahead and Meal Prep Strategies

Southwest Chicken Salad Meal Prep

Creating a tasty southwest chicken salad doesn't have to be rushed. With some planning, you can have a fresh salad ready without spending hours cooking. This way, you can enjoy a delicious meal without the stress.

Breaking down the salad prep into simple steps makes it easier. By planning ahead, you can have parts of the salad ready all week. This makes mealtime quick and fun.

  • Grill chicken in advance and store in airtight containers
  • Chop vegetables up to 3 days before assembling
  • Prepare dressing separately to maintain freshness
  • Keep crunchy toppings sealed until serving

Storing your salad ingredients right is crucial. Keep wet and dry parts separate to avoid sogginess. This helps keep the salad fresh and tasty.

IngredientPrep TimeStorage Duration
Grilled Chicken15 minutes4-5 days
Chopped Vegetables10 minutes3 days
Cilantro Dressing5 minutes1 week

When prepping your salad, use individual containers. This keeps each part fresh and crunchy until you're ready to eat. It's a smart way to keep your salad perfect.

Pro tip: Always store dressing separately and add just before serving to maintain the perfect salad texture.

Summer Storage and Food Safety Tips

Keeping your southwest chicken salad safe in the summer is key. You need to watch how you store and prepare it. Keeping the right temperature is important to avoid food sickness and keep your meal tasty.

Here are some food safety tips for your southwest chicken salad:

  • Refrigerate ingredients right after buying them
  • Keep chicken cold, below 40°F
  • Don't let food sit out for more than 1 hour in the heat
  • Use clean tools and cutting boards

Storing your salad right is also important. Use containers that seal well and keep them in the fridge's coldest spot.

IngredientSafe Storage TimeRecommended Temperature
Cooked Chicken3-4 daysBelow 40°F
Fresh Vegetables3-5 days34-40°F
Prepared Salad1-2 daysBelow 40°F

When taking your salad to outdoor events, use coolers with ice. Keep the salad cold and away from raw meat to avoid contamination.

Always listen to your senses. If the salad looks or smells off, throw it away. Food safety is crucial for a healthy and tasty meal.

FAQ

What makes a Southwest chicken salad different from other salads?

A Southwest chicken salad is special because of its bold flavors. It has black beans, corn, grilled chicken, and chipotle lime vinaigrette. The mix of fresh produce, protein, and zesty seasonings gives it a unique taste.

How long can I marinate the chicken for a Southwest chicken salad?

Marinate your chicken for 2-4 hours in the fridge for the best taste. Don't marinate for more than 8 hours to avoid tough chicken. Always marinate in a sealed container in the fridge for safety.

Can I make a Southwest chicken salad 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are parts of it ahead. Cook and cool the chicken, chop veggies, and make the dressing separately. Store them in airtight containers in the fridge. Keep tortilla strips and dressing separate until serving to stay crisp.

What are some low-carb alternatives for a Southwest chicken salad?

For a low-carb version, use pumpkin seeds or crushed almonds instead of tortilla strips. Use lettuce wraps and add more avocado for healthy fats. You can also swap black beans for cauliflower or zucchini.

How can I make a dairy-free version of the Southwest chicken salad?

Use a chipotle lime vinaigrette instead of creamy dressings. Avocado can be a creamy base for dressings. Replace dairy cheese with nutritional yeast or dairy-free cheese. Coconut yogurt is a good substitute for ranch dressing.

What are the best dressing options for a Southwest chicken salad?

Try ranch dressing or chipotle lime vinaigrette for traditional flavors. A homemade avocado cilantro dressing is a creamy, fresh choice. For lighter options, lime-based vinaigrette or Greek yogurt-based dressing work well.

How do I keep my Southwest chicken salad fresh when meal prepping?

Store ingredients separately to keep them fresh. Keep chicken, veggies, and dressing in airtight containers. Add tortilla strips just before serving to stay crisp. Refrigerate at 40°F or below and eat within 3-4 days.

What protein alternatives can I use instead of chicken?

Great alternatives include grilled shrimp, black beans, tofu, or pulled pork. For vegetarians, try roasted portobello mushrooms or grilled tempeh with Southwest spices.

How can I add more heat to my Southwest chicken salad?

Add jalapeƱos, extra chipotle to your dressing, or cayenne pepper to your chicken marinade. Hot sauce or diced green chiles can also increase the spice level.

What are the best cheese options for a Southwest chicken salad?

Classic choices are sharp cheddar, cotija, and pepper jack. For something different, try queso fresco or nutritional yeast for a dairy-free cheese flavor.
